Innovation won the last time they faced Freedom and things went their way on Friday too. The Bulls were the clear victors by a 22-2 margin over the Patriots. The Bulls might be getting used to big wins seeing as the team has won seven games by seven runs or more this season.

Guiliana Rodriguez Fernandez made a splash no matter where she played. She tossed four innings while giving up just one earned (and one unearned) run off two hits. Rodriguez Fernandez was also stellar in the batter's box, scoring three runs while going 3-for-4.

In other batting news, Berit Acker was a standout: she fired off two home runs, four runs, and four RBI while going 3-for-3. Those four runs gave her a new career-high. Another player making a difference was Celeste Vargas, who scored four runs and stole two bases while going 3-for-3.

Innovation always had someone on base and finished the game having posted an OBP of .737. They easily outclassed their opponents in that department as Freedom only posted an OBP of .444.

The victory made it two in a row for Innovation and bumps their season record up to 8-5. Those wins came thanks in part to their hitting performance across that stretch, as they averaged 16.0 runs over those games. As for Freedom, their loss was their 13th straight at home dating back to last season, which dropped their record down to 1-16.

Innovation has already played their next match, an 8-4 defeat against East River on the 7th. As for Freedom, they also didn't take long to hit the field again: they've already played their next contest, a 15-0 loss against Boone on the 9th.
